  14. This is kind of late, but let's answer your questions here. That won't work because bluetooth doesn't work with infrared. It's a newer technology than infrared. WAN is wide area network. PAN is Personal Area Network. Rather than having me go into more details, I did a search and this site should explain all the different networks for you. Wireless LAN is just a Local Area Network (it could be your home network or company network) where you can access it wirelessly. Bluetooth is used to transfer small files only. It's never meant to transfer huge files because the speed is not exactly that fast. It is, however, faster than infrared It's about 721 Kbps transfer speed. Basically Bluetooth is used to exchange small amounts of information. You will usually see these in cell phones or wireless headsets for cell phones. One example is to use it to transfer a your phone number (or phonebook) from one cell phone to another. What new hardware is it? I think it usually tells the user what kind of device it is in that Add New Hardware window. If you want to connect two computers together, you might need to get new hardware parts if you don't have them already. I assume you want them to share files? The easiest way to do this is to use two network interface cards (one for each computer) and then connect them with a crossover cable. If you have high speed internet and a router, then it would probably be even easier if you use the router to connect the two computers together. You will have different responses for this.   16. Not exactly sure what you are referring to, but is it lines scrolling in your LCD screen? If it is, it might be the refresh rates. You have to set them higher or lower and see which Hz level will make it go away or seem less distracting. Sometimes a very high refresh rate may do more harm than good, so make sure it's not set too high either.I'm doing this on my laptop but your's should be something similar. Right click on the desktop and go to Properties. Then go to the Display tab. Click on the Advanced button. Next go to the Monitor tab and under Screen refresh rate, try selecting them one by one (go up or down a notch to see if it improves). You might have the refresh rates settings in your video card software if it came with it. So try looking there also.

  23. That would depend on your surroundings. Will you be using this in the apartment or are you trying to use it outside? Walls can interfere with the signals and also other devices using the same frequency range (2.4Ghz). You can however try to change the wireless channels (6 and 11 is best) so that the 2.4Ghz frequency range won't interfere with it (maybe not as much). Those who use it outside have either extended their wireless access (probably using other wireless access points or wireless range extender or antenna) or they are wardriving. Basically wardriving is going around looking for "open" wireless hotspots and using it for free. Some places actually do have free wi-fi hotposts for people near by to use, but others just didn't secure it. I see a lot of great suggestions already mentioned above. If you do those, you are mostly free from these security problems (never 100% though ).
